GLB Brain Sun Cluster Number 44 (78 genes)
This page contains all miRNA mediated regulation and functional enrichment for GLB Brain Sun cluster number 44. Information about brain cancer can be found on Wikipedia, and further information about the "GLB Brain Sun" dataset can be found in Sun et al., 2006.
